I am what I would refer to as an observer. I observe everything in the vicinity of me. And I see things others don't.
Take for example the crisis in Texas. We know the climate is changing. Deny all you wish, but it's catching up to the negligence of our paid employees and advisers, ( politicians). They are now probably so far behind that they may never catch up.
Their system is run for profit and in order to make more profit for their investors,  they cut corners BIG time and found their system is not up to competing with extreme cold. It froze everything. Gas lines, water lines, turbines.
Think of the lives, property and bad experience they are going through. Now multiply that by hundreds and you will see what the future is bringing. We are probably past the point of no return and what will come we deserve. We have destroyed our atmosphere in the pursuit of money and pleasure. And throw in GREED.
I have said for many years that we are vulnerable to our energy supplies, be it water, gas, coal, oil, nuclear, you name it. Everything on this planet of any major impact is dependent upon energy. strip that and this planet and it's people will die
Texas is only a test. How we reply to it is really the test. If we fail, we are dead.
